History
  • Zygmund Jankowski, born in 1925, contributed to the American art scene for several decades, marking an era when abstract expressionism gained significant traction across the country.
  • The California College of Arts and Crafts, where Jankowski studied, has a historical significance for fostering creative talent and influencing numerous artists in the mid-20th century.
